Implement netdev_stat_ops to provide standardized per-queue
statistics via the Netlink API.
Below is the description of the hardware drop counters:
rx-hw-drop-overruns: Packets dropped by HW due to resource limitations
(e.g., no BDs available in the host ring).
rx-hw-drops: Total packets dropped by HW (sum of overruns and error
drops).
tx-hw-drop-errors: Packets dropped by HW because they were invalid or
malformed.
tx-hw-drops: Total packets dropped by HW (sum of resource limitations
and error drops).
The implementation was verified using the ynl tool:
./tools/net/ynl/pyynl/cli.py --spec \
Documentation/netlink/specs/netdev.yaml --dump qstats-get --json \
'{"ifindex":14, "scope":"queue"}'
[{'ifindex': 14, 'queue-id': 0, 'queue-type': 'rx', 'rx-bytes': 758,
'rx-hw-drop-overruns': 0, 'rx-hw-drops': 0, 'rx-packets': 11},
{'ifindex': 14, 'queue-id': 1, 'queue-type': 'rx', 'rx-bytes': 0,
'rx-hw-drop-overruns': 0, 'rx-hw-drops': 0, 'rx-packets': 0},
{'ifindex': 14, 'queue-id': 0, 'queue-type': 'tx', 'tx-bytes': 0,
'tx-hw-drop-errors': 0, 'tx-hw-drops': 0, 'tx-packets': 0},
{'ifindex': 14, 'queue-id': 1, 'queue-type': 'tx', 'tx-bytes': 0,
'tx-hw-drop-errors': 0, 'tx-hw-drops': 0, 'tx-packets': 0},
{'ifindex': 14, 'queue-id': 2, 'queue-type': 'tx', 'tx-bytes': 810,
'tx-hw-drop-errors': 0, 'tx-hw-drops': 0, 'tx-packets': 10},]

.../net/ethernet/broadcom/bnge/bnge_netdev.c | 76 +++++++++++++++++++
1 file changed, 76 insertions(+)
diff --git a/drivers/net/ethernet/broadcom/bnge/bnge_netdev.c b/drivers/net/ethernet/broadcom/bnge/bnge_netdev.c
index 3c624f528545..797c02224c03 100644
--- a/drivers/net/ethernet/broadcom/bnge/bnge_netdev.c
+++ b/drivers/net/ethernet/broadcom/bnge/bnge_netdev.c@@ -3040,6 +3040,81 @@ static int bnge_close(struct net_device *dev) return 0; } +static void bnge_get_queue_stats_rx(struct net_device *dev, int i, + struct netdev_queue_stats_rx *stats) +{ + struct bnge_net *bn = netdev_priv(dev); + struct bnge_nq_ring_info *nqr; + u64 *sw; + + if (!bn->bnapi) + return; + + nqr = &bn->bnapi[i]->nq_ring; + sw = nqr->stats.sw_stats; + + stats->packets = 0; + stats->packets += BNGE_GET_RING_STATS64(sw, rx_ucast_pkts); + stats->packets += BNGE_GET_RING_STATS64(sw, rx_mcast_pkts); + stats->packets += BNGE_GET_RING_STATS64(sw, rx_bcast_pkts); + + stats->bytes = 0; + stats->bytes += BNGE_GET_RING_STATS64(sw, rx_ucast_bytes); + stats->bytes += BNGE_GET_RING_STATS64(sw, rx_mcast_bytes); + stats->bytes += BNGE_GET_RING_STATS64(sw, rx_bcast_bytes); + + stats->hw_drop_overruns = BNGE_GET_RING_STATS64(sw, rx_discard_pkts); + stats->hw_drops = BNGE_GET_RING_STATS64(sw, rx_error_pkts) + + stats->hw_drop_overruns; +} + +static void bnge_get_queue_stats_tx(struct net_device *dev, int i, + struct netdev_queue_stats_tx *stats) +{ + struct bnge_net *bn = netdev_priv(dev); + struct bnge_napi *bnapi; + u64 *sw; + + if (!bn->tx_ring) + return; + + bnapi = bn->tx_ring[bn->tx_ring_map[i]].bnapi; + sw = bnapi->nq_ring.stats.sw_stats; + + stats->packets = 0; + stats->packets += BNGE_GET_RING_STATS64(sw, tx_ucast_pkts); + stats->packets += BNGE_GET_RING_STATS64(sw, tx_mcast_pkts); + stats->packets += BNGE_GET_RING_STATS64(sw, tx_bcast_pkts); + + stats->bytes = 0; + stats->bytes += BNGE_GET_RING_STATS64(sw, tx_ucast_bytes); + stats->bytes += BNGE_GET_RING_STATS64(sw, tx_mcast_bytes); + stats->bytes += BNGE_GET_RING_STATS64(sw, tx_bcast_bytes); + + stats->hw_drop_errors = BNGE_GET_RING_STATS64(sw, tx_error_pkts); + stats->hw_drops = BNGE_GET_RING_STATS64(sw, tx_discard_pkts) + + stats->hw_drop_errors; +} + +static void bnge_get_base_stats(struct net_device *dev, + struct netdev_queue_stats_rx *rx, + struct netdev_queue_stats_tx *tx) +{ + struct bnge_net *bn = netdev_priv(dev); + + rx->packets = bn->net_stats_prev.rx_packets; + rx->bytes = bn->net_stats_prev.rx_bytes; + + tx->packets = bn->net_stats_prev.tx_packets; + tx->bytes = bn->net_stats_prev.tx_bytes; +} + +static const struct netdev_stat_ops bnge_stat_ops = { + .get_queue_stats_rx = bnge_get_queue_stats_rx, + .get_queue_stats_tx = bnge_get_queue_stats_tx, + .get_base_stats = bnge_get_base_stats, +}; + static const struct net_device_ops bnge_netdev_ops = { .ndo_open = bnge_open, .ndo_stop = bnge_close,
@@ -3203,6 +3278,7 @@ int bnge_netdev_alloc(struct bnge_dev *bd, int max_irqs) bd->netdev = netdev; netdev->netdev_ops = &bnge_netdev_ops; + netdev->stat_ops = &bnge_stat_ops; bnge_set_ethtool_ops(netdev);
